Compare commits

..

No commits in common. "main" and "cv1.0.25" have entirely different histories.

2 changed files with 10 additions and 12 deletions

View File

@ -6,7 +6,7 @@ name: deploy-client
on:
push:
tags:
- 'deploy-cv*.*.*.*'
- 'deploy-cv*.*.*'
jobs:
deploy:
@ -20,10 +20,10 @@ jobs:
Set-StrictMode -Version Latest
$ErrorActionPreference = 'Stop'
# 从触发标签解析版本号: deploy-cv1.2.3.4 -> 1.2.3.4
# 从触发标签解析版本号: deploy-cv1.2.3 -> 1.2.3
$deployTag = '${{ github.ref_name }}'
if (-not ($deployTag -match '^deploy-cv(\d+\.\d+\.\d+\.\d+)$')) {
throw "Trigger tag '$deployTag' must match deploy-cvx.x.x.x."
if (-not ($deployTag -match '^deploy-cv(\d+\.\d+\.\d+)$')) {
throw "Trigger tag '$deployTag' must match deploy-cvx.x.x."
}
$version = $Matches[1]
@ -104,8 +104,7 @@ jobs:
}
$innerZipPath = Join-Path -Path $targetDir -ChildPath "HighErpAgent-v$version-deploy.zip"
Write-Host "Extracting $assetName -> $targetDir"
& $sevenZipPath x "$encryptedZipPath" -p"$env:DEPLOY_ZIP_PASSWORD" -o"$targetDir" -aoa *>&1 | Out-Null
if ($LASTEXITCODE -ne 0) { throw "7z extraction failed (exit code $LASTEXITCODE)." }
& $sevenZipPath x "$encryptedZipPath" -p"$env:DEPLOY_ZIP_PASSWORD" -o"$targetDir" -aoa
if (-not (Test-Path -Path $innerZipPath)) { throw "Inner deploy zip not found after extracting '$assetName': '$innerZipPath'." }
Write-Host "Expanding inner zip -> $targetDir"

View File

@ -6,7 +6,7 @@ name: deploy-server
on:
push:
tags:
- 'deploy-sv*.*.*.*'
- 'deploy-sv*.*.*'
jobs:
deploy:
@ -20,10 +20,10 @@ jobs:
Set-StrictMode -Version Latest
$ErrorActionPreference = 'Stop'
# 从触发标签解析版本号: deploy-sv1.2.3.4 -> 1.2.3.4
# 从触发标签解析版本号: deploy-sv1.2.3 -> 1.2.3
$deployTag = '${{ github.ref_name }}'
if (-not ($deployTag -match '^deploy-sv(\d+\.\d+\.\d+\.\d+)$')) {
throw "Trigger tag '$deployTag' must match deploy-svx.x.x.x."
if (-not ($deployTag -match '^deploy-sv(\d+\.\d+\.\d+)$')) {
throw "Trigger tag '$deployTag' must match deploy-svx.x.x."
}
$version = $Matches[1]
@ -107,8 +107,7 @@ jobs:
}
Write-Host "Extracting $assetName -> $deployRoot"
& $sevenZipPath x "$encryptedZipPath" -p"$env:DEPLOY_ZIP_PASSWORD" -o"$deployRoot" -aoa *>&1 | Out-Null
if ($LASTEXITCODE -ne 0) { throw "7z extraction failed (exit code $LASTEXITCODE)." }
& $sevenZipPath x "$encryptedZipPath" -p"$env:DEPLOY_ZIP_PASSWORD" -o"$deployRoot" -aoa
Remove-Item -Path $encryptedZipPath -Force
Write-Host "Starting service $serviceName"